General Description
The onsemi AR0331 is a 1/3−inch CMOS digital image sensor with
an active−pixel array of 2048 (H) x 1536 (V). It captures images in
either linear or high dynamic range modes, with a rolling−shutter
readout. It includes sophisticated camera functions such as in−pixel
binning, windowing and both video and single frame modes. It is
designed for both low light and high dynamic range scene
performance. It is programmable through a simple two−wire serial
interface. The AR0331 produces extraordinarily clear, sharp digital
pictures, and its ability to capture both continuous video and single
frames makes it the perfect choice for a wide range of applications,
including surveillance and HD video.
The onsemi AR0331 can be operated in its default mode or
programmed for frame size, exposure, gain, and other parameters. The
default mode output is a 1080p−resolution image at 60 frames per
second (fps). In linear mode, it outputs 12−bit or 10−bit A−Law
compressed raw data, using either the parallel or serial (HiSPi) output
ports. In high dynamic range mode, it outputs 12−bit compressed data
using parallel output. In HiSPi mode, 12− or 14−bit compressed, or
16−bit linearized data may be output. The device may be operated in
video (master) mode or in single frame trigger mode.
FRAME_VALID and LINE_VALID signals are output on dedicated
pins, along with a synchronized pixel clock in parallel mode.
The AR0331 includes additional features to allow application−
specific tuning: windowing and offset, auto black level correction, and
on−board temperature sensor. Optional register information and
histogram statistic information can be embedded in the first and last 2
lines of the image frame.
The sensor is designed to operate in a wide temperature range
(–30°C to +85°C).
